
linux_arm
文章平均质量分 55
wowocpp
这个作者很懒,什么都没留下…
展开
-
expect实现scp远程复制文件 spawn LTS
expect实现scp远程复制文件 spawnExpect是一个用来实现自动交互功能的软件套件。使用Expect可以模拟手工交互的过程,实现自动与远端程序的交互。例如当执行ssh命令连接服务器时,需要手动输入密码,如果采用Expect,就可以自动交互,无需再人工手动输入密码了。原创 2023-06-02 14:42:58 · 853 阅读 · 0 评论 -
Windows使用QEMU搭建arm64 ubuntu 环境
Windows使用QEMU搭建arm64 ubuntu 环境。原创 2023-05-11 11:00:12 · 1366 阅读 · 0 评论 -
如何区分 动态库 静态库
如何区分 动态库 静态库。原创 2023-04-24 11:55:11 · 108 阅读 · 0 评论 -
xshell用法
xshell 多个 不同的连接窗口, 同时打开,可以记住 用户名密码,不用每次都输入原创 2022-06-01 17:01:02 · 111 阅读 · 0 评论 -
xshell软件用法
xshell软件用法现在是xshell7了可以保存 用户名和密码,不用每次都输入一遍.可以双击 打开多个窗口可以通过rz sz 发送文件到 windows机器上面.原创 2022-04-19 17:56:54 · 353 阅读 · 0 评论 -
ubuntu 20.04 snmp 配置 agentx
ubuntu 20.04 snmp 配置 agentx设置 ubuntu 20.04 静态IP地址sudo vi /etc/netplan/01-network-manager-all.yaml# Let NetworkManager manage all devices on this systemnetwork: ethernets: ens33: dhcp4: no addresses: [192.168.99.32/24] # 修改成自己的IP地址原创 2022-04-13 14:01:35 · 2783 阅读 · 0 评论 -
centos7 net-snmp agentx
centos7 net-snmp agentx参考Net-snmp总结(四)-net-snmp的MIBs扩展_添加sethttps://blog.youkuaiyun.com/JIANGXIN04211/article/details/78477890配置文件:sudo vi /etc/snmp/snmpd.confcom2sec notConfigUser default publicgroup notConfigGroup v1 notConfigUsergro原创 2022-04-11 15:04:19 · 1329 阅读 · 0 评论 -
VC MFC 调试信息 DebugView
11一、如何使用DebugView.exe 打印调试信息:捕捉Release模式的Win32程序输出的调试信息,请选中“Capture Global Win32”选项只有调用了WinDebug中的方法输出的Debug打印信息才能被Debugview捕获。debugview 可以捕获程序中由TRACE(debug版本)和OutputDebugString输出的信息。支持Debug、Release模式编译的程序(即该软件捕获的是exe直接运行时,抛出的信息,而不是Visual Studio调原创 2021-09-17 11:15:27 · 857 阅读 · 0 评论 -
VC MFC console 控制台 写日志
VC MFC console 控制台 写日志(稍后补充)原创 2021-09-16 10:13:25 · 312 阅读 · 0 评论 -
visual studio 2017 MFC 替换 exe icon图片
visual studio 2017 MFC 替换 exe icon图片普通图片变化为 ico图片http://www.favicon-icon-generator.com/faviconvs2017 MFC 打开的情况下到 test5\res 目录下面先删除test5.ico然后将新的图片 命名为test5.ico,然后复制到 test5\res 目录下面。需要在 vs2017 MFC 打开的情况下,这样软件会提示 是否覆盖原来的图片。这个地方有点怪怪的。...原创 2021-09-14 17:43:11 · 401 阅读 · 1 评论 -
visual studio 2017 登录账户 更新证书
visual studio 2017 登录账户 更新证书win7 64位下面,出现提示 需要更新浏览器,一直跳错误,可以用下面的方法工具-》选项-》账户,然后勾选在添加账户或对账户重新进行身份验证时启用设备代码流。这样在点击登录的时候就会弹出如下窗体然后在浏览器中输入图片中的网址,依次按提示操作,输入图片中的代码,直至最后出现下面图片,然后等待VS自动校验登录就行,若长时间无反应,关闭VS重新打开看看。...原创 2021-09-14 11:17:18 · 520 阅读 · 0 评论 -
数据结构 study 16 建立词索引表
1你 手动 写这个程序 ,能写出来不?原创 2021-09-03 15:28:25 · 142 阅读 · 0 评论 -
数据结构 study 15 KMP(2):
1子串为:abaabcacnext[3] = 1j=3,k =1next[4]=2j=4, k=2p1 = p3 =ap2 = bp4 = anext[5] = ?page93 看不懂原创 2021-09-01 16:56:39 · 106 阅读 · 0 评论 -
数据结构 study 14 KMP(1):
主串:S =ababcabcacbab子串:T =abcac[jack@jack-desktop: ch4]$./mapp4-1-2S =ababcabcacbabT =abcacpos = 1S[0]= 13T[0]= 5a b a b c a b c a c b a bi=1a b c a cj=1-------------------S[1]=a,T[1]=a1原创 2021-09-01 15:57:07 · 101 阅读 · 0 评论 -
数据结构 study 13: 串 KMP
数据结构:串原创 2021-08-31 12:40:44 · 92 阅读 · 0 评论 -
数据结构 study 12: Ackerman 函数
数据结构 study 12:原创 2021-08-30 14:55:33 · 341 阅读 · 0 评论 -
数据结构 study 11:表达式求值
表达式求值原创 2021-08-27 10:59:36 · 442 阅读 · 0 评论 -
数据结构 study 10:迷宫求解 typedef 二维数组
数据结构 study 10:迷宫求解page60 ,page50原创 2021-08-26 14:25:55 · 236 阅读 · 0 评论 -
数据结构 study 9: 行编辑程序
数据结构 study 9: 行编辑程序原创 2021-08-25 17:22:48 · 262 阅读 · 0 评论 -
数据结构 study 8:括号匹配的检验
检验括号是否匹配检验括号匹配的方法,就是对给定的字符串依次检验:若是左括号,入栈;若是右括号,出栈一个左括号判断是否与之相匹配;是其它字符,不检验。检验到字符串尾,还要检查栈是否空。只有栈空,整个字符串才匹配完。括号(()、[]和{})匹配的检验请输入带括号(()、[]和{})的表达式{[(5-2)*(7-3)+2]*4+8}*6题目解析(1)程序 提示 用户 ,手动输入 字符串(2)对输入的字符串,逐个判断如果是括号() [] {} ,包含 大括号,中括号,小括号如果是左括号,就原创 2021-08-25 15:11:00 · 4918 阅读 · 1 评论 -
数据结构 study 7: 栈 实现 十进制 转换为 8进制
数据结构 study 6: 栈 实现 十进制 转换为 8进制原创 2021-08-24 16:06:25 · 10514 阅读 · 1 评论 -
数据结构 study 6:一元多项式相加
数据结构 study 6:一元多项式相加一元多项式的表示及相加// c2-6.h 抽象数据类型Polynomial的实现(见图245)typedef struct // 项的表示,多项式的项作为LinkList的数据元素{float coef; // 系数int expn; // 指数}term,ElemType; // 两个类型名:term用于本ADT,ElemType为LinkList的数据对象名term 和ElemType多项式的存储结构图2–46 是根据c2-5.h 和c2-6原创 2021-08-24 15:33:57 · 744 阅读 · 0 评论 -
数据结构 study 5: typedef 结构体 数组 作为形参
代码/* c1.h (程序名) */#include<string.h>#include<ctype.h>#include<malloc.h> /* malloc()等 */#include<limits.h> /* INT_MAX等 */#include<stdio.h> /* EOF(=^Z或F6),NULL */#include<stdlib.h> /* atoi() */#include <sys/io.h原创 2021-08-24 14:23:56 · 473 阅读 · 0 评论 -
gets函数,C语言gets函数详解
gets函数,C语言gets函数详解在前面从键盘输入字符串是使用 scanf 和 %s。其实还有更简单的方法,即使用 gets() 函数。该函数的原型为:# include <stdio.h>char *gets(char *str);这个函数很简单,只有一个参数。参数类型为 char* 型,即 str 可以是一个字符指针变量名,也可以是一个字符数组名。gets() 函数的功能是从输入缓冲区中读取一个字符串存储到字符指针变量 str 所指向的内存空间。下面将前面中使用 scanf原创 2021-08-24 14:19:40 · 175289 阅读 · 30 评论 -
数据结构 study 4: 学生信息管理 修改信息
数据结构 study 4: 学生信息管理 修改信息原创 2021-08-23 11:20:24 · 481 阅读 · 0 评论 -
数据结构 study 4: 学生信息管理 读写文件
数据结构 study 4: 学生信息管理问题描述page48原创 2021-08-20 14:49:29 · 247 阅读 · 0 评论 -
数据结构 study 3:单链线性表 表头指针 结点指针
数据结构是用来解决现实生活中或者实际项目中遇到的问题的那么在实际的项目中,会遇到哪些问题呢?有两组任意的数据 ,假设为:La= {1, 2, 3, 4 ,5}, Lb= {2, 4, 6, 8, 10}.将这两组数据 组合存放到一块。变成一个新的组合:Lc = {1, 2, 3, 4, 5, 6, 8, 10}.如何用 单链线性表的方式 实现呢?...原创 2021-08-19 17:27:35 · 899 阅读 · 0 评论 -
数据结构 study 2: 函数指针的使用
题目要求 typedef int ElemType; typedef struct { ElemType *elem; /* 存储空间基址 */ int length; /* 当前长度 */ int listsize; /* 当前分配的存储容量(以sizeof(ElemType)为单位) */ }SqList;原创 2021-08-18 16:56:53 · 175 阅读 · 0 评论 -
c语言 问题1
c语言 问题1:计算1-1/x+1/xx-1/xx*x……(-1)^1/1 = -1原创 2021-08-17 15:27:42 · 309 阅读 · 0 评论 -
数学中 对数log 指数
数学中 对数log 指数如果a的x次方等于N(a>0,且a≠1),那么数x叫做以a为底N的对数(logarithm),记作x=loga N。其中,a叫做对数的底数,N叫做真数。log函数就是次方函数的逆运算的。y=2x,这就是一个次方函数。y=2x的逆函数就是x=log2y。...原创 2021-08-12 16:09:15 · 6489 阅读 · 0 评论 -
数据结构 排序
数据结构 排序原创 2021-08-12 10:05:56 · 78 阅读 · 0 评论 -
b树 多叉树
b树 ---- 是多叉树 不是 二叉树原创 2021-08-10 16:19:39 · 163 阅读 · 0 评论 -
数据结构的度
1(l) 结点:树中的一个独立单元。包含一个数据元素及若于指向其子树的分支,如图5.1(b) 中的A 、B 、C 、D 等。(下面术语中均以图5.1 (b) 为例来说明)(2)结点的度:结点拥有的子树数称为结点的度。例如,A的度为3, C的度为l, F的度为0。(3)树的度: 树的度是树内各结点度的最大值。图5.1 (b) 所示的树的度为3。(4) 叶子:度为0 的结点称为叶子或终端结点。结点K 、L 、F 、G 、M 、I 、J都是树的叶子。(5) 非终端结点:度不为0 的结点称为非终原创 2021-08-06 17:32:42 · 11373 阅读 · 1 评论 -
数据结构 --- 算法实现及解析 第二版 记录
数据结构 — 算法实现及解析第二版以bo(bo 表示基本操作)开头 ----- basic operation以main(main 表示主程序)开头 调用基本操作的主程序实现算法的程序。以algo(algo 表示算法)开头,不属于基本操作又被多次调用的函数。以func 开头,cpp 为扩展名。如func2-3.cpp 中的函数equal()、comp()、print()等被许多程序调用。为节约篇幅,将这些函数放到func2-3.cpp 中。...原创 2021-08-05 17:52:02 · 199 阅读 · 0 评论 -
shell获取某一行中指定字符后的内容
比如有个xxx.txt文件,里面有很多行内容,其中有行内容为ro.xxx=123,要想获取到123这个值,可以如下处理#!/bin/shNAME=`cat xxx.txt | grep 'ro.xxx' | awk -F '=' '{print $2}'`echo $NAME原创 2021-08-05 15:31:55 · 3662 阅读 · 0 评论 -
二叉树 c语言 遍历
二叉树先序遍历二叉树的操作定义如下:若二叉树为空,则空操作;否则(I)访问根结点;(2)先序遍历左子树;(3)先序遍历右子树。中序遍历二叉树的操作定义如下:若二叉树为空,则空操作;否则(I)中序遍历左子树;(2)访问根结点;(3)中序遍历右子树。后序遍历二叉树的操作定义如下:若二叉树为空,则空操作;否则(I)后序遍历左子树;(2)后序遍历右子树;(3)访问根结点。例如,图5.5所示的二叉树表示下述表达式a+b*(c-d)一elf若先序遍历此二叉树,按访间结点的先后如字将原创 2021-07-30 14:52:59 · 462 阅读 · 0 评论 -
递归 数据结构 c
递归page61所谓递归是指,若在一个函数、过程或者数据结构定义的内部又直接(或间接)出现定义本身的应用, 则称它们是递归的, 或者是递归定义的。在以下三种情况下, 常常使用递归的方法。对千类似这种的复杂问题, 若能够分解成几个相对简单且解法相同或类似的子问题来求解,便称作递归求解。例如, 在图3.7 中,计算4!时先计算3!’ 然后再进一步分解进行求解,这种分解-求解的策略叫做“分治法”...原创 2021-07-29 11:11:58 · 127 阅读 · 0 评论 -
算法---时间复杂度
算法—时间复杂度原创 2021-07-27 11:33:09 · 116 阅读 · 0 评论 -
libevent – an event notification library
https://libevent.org/The libevent API provides a mechanism to execute a callback function when a specific event occurs on a file descriptor or after a timeout has been reached. Furthermore, libevent also support callbacks due to signals or regular timeout原创 2021-07-26 16:06:16 · 126 阅读 · 0 评论 -
uhttpd
讲解uhttpd的主要原因是:uhttpd是物联网设备很常见的一个web服务器,在物联网设备漏洞挖掘的过程中,最常见的漏洞都是出现在web服务器上,如果能熟悉各个开源的web服务器的开发流程,更容易理解其他厂商的开发者是如何开发自己的web服务器,那么对物联网漏洞挖掘将事倍功半。uHTTPd 是一个 OpenWrt/LUCI 开发者从头编写的 Web 服务器。 它着力于实现一个稳定高效的服务器,能够满足嵌入式设备的轻量级任务需求,且能够与 OpenWrt 的配置框架 (UCI) 整合。默认情况下它被用于原创 2021-07-26 10:42:37 · 1469 阅读 · 0 评论